60: Cardi B featuring Bad Bunny and J Balvin – “I Like It” - 181 points - 8 votesvideo
Bodak Yellow is:
http://www.thesinglesjukebox.com/?p=25750
Cardi B flips this most standard of boogaloo standards into Latin trap and has two of the biggest and so most demographically advantageous performers of urban Caribbean music jump on it with her. In a year when the fever-swamps of poisonous discourse and xenophobic hatred are way past critical levels, this celebration of a few of three Latinx stars’ favorite things stands out all the more for its full-throated self-regarding glee. – Jonathan Bogart
“I Like It” somehow manages the seemingly impossible task of salvaging a song that heretofore existed in the current popular American consciousness almost exclusively thanks to a fucking Burger King commercial. And it’s only like maybe the fifth or sixth best song on Invasion of Privacy! – Josh Love

59: Prince Kaybee featuring Busiswa and TNS - “Banomoya” – 184 points – 5 votesvideo
rolling afropop / afrobeats 2018
http://www.thesinglesjukebox.com/?p=26599
Store light bass leaps up and starts riding the pinpoint, juggling drums as washing froth synths drift in and over Busiswah’s authoritatively, aggressive voice, which sharply roots the song, allowing it to expand into the ozone layer as she pulls the tendrils into the soil. TNS comes in and clumsily tumbles around while Busiswah keeps putting back down roots he has already knocked out. As the block percussion sinks in, Prince Kaybee pumps more and more air as Busiswah places the last root. – Nortey Dowuona
They had me from the opening bass line. The spareness underscores the impact of those splashes of keyboard color. The sonic approach I’ve wanted from Blood Orange. – Alfred Soto
